I naturally reached for my Our Daily Bread Designs Scripture Collection 1 and my Spellbinders Paper Arts Dies - I have used the Parisian Motifs Shapeabilities® to cut out this sentiment, using the Spellbinders Grand Calibur.  I used the Die as a mask, sponging around the center before removing the card from it - I love this technique, it gives the illusion of another layer without adding the 'bulk'.  Makes it so much easier and less expensive for posting to someone - something I try to consider...but as someone who loves layering.....I am not always successful with this!
